The Giving Tree

For the second year now “GfG” collected donations from “GfG” Volunteers and supporters of “GfG”. In all, 150 wrapped Christmas gifts were distributed to needy children here in the San Jacinto Valley. Most of the gifts were given out with the help of the good people at St. Anthony’s Church in San Jacinto. The accompanying photo shows some of the “GfG” Volunteers wrapping the age appropriate gifts just before distribution. Also given out were 25 baskets of food comprised of a Turkey or Ham along with all the accoutrements of a big Holiday dinner. Last year “GfG” gave out 75 gifts and 5 baskets. Next year 300?
